Program Details

Photography

School: Algonquin College
Faculty: School of Media and Design
Degree: Diploma
Field of Study: Photography
Description: This two-year Ontario College Diploma program is designed to train students to capture, create, and alter images, and demonstrate a professional level of craft and creativity in digital imaging. Digital knowledge and skills are integrated with the fundamentals of photography to emphasize the creation of images that communicate effectively and meet the needs of clients. Although this program is quite technical, students are encouraged to showcase their creative visual talents while designing and capturing images that successfully communicate their message.

Students create a state of-the-art portfolio and a website using high-end digital cameras to capture professional quality images that demonstrate their creative or technical skills and abilities. Algonquin's large photography studios are equipped with up-to-date tungsten and electronic flash lighting systems, lighting booms, soft-boxes and professional backdrops.

Admission Requirements
Prerequisites: These courses are intended as guidelines. Speak to your guidance counsellor to see what courses are offered at your school.

  • Grade 12 English
  • Grade 11 Mathematics
  • Ontario Secondary School Diploma (OSSD) with Grade 12 English (ENG4C or equivalent), and Grade 11 Mathematics (MBF3C or a mathematics with a similar content). Applicants may also have an Academic and Career Entrance Certificate, a General Educational Development (GED) certificate, or Mature Student status (19 years of age or older and without a high school diploma at the start of the program).
